Output 04df68fc54dc1c30e3839c0db8bb95460f1368155cb17cfe84ac5fb94b1329ab:778

value
6553
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1d21604126bcf4b507bf099a2b610615edab438a528a570c56252b9a4b3e96d4
address
bc1pr5skqsfxhn6t2palpxdzkcgxzhk6ksu22299wrzky54e5je7jm2qt3njqh
transaction
04df68fc54dc1c30e3839c0db8bb95460f1368155cb17cfe84ac5fb94b1329ab
spent
true